Cheney: Israel did not ask US for go-ahead before Gaza incursion
Jan 4, 2009, 17:36 GMT
Washington - Israel had not sought the green light from the United States before launching its ground incursion against the radical Islamic Hamas in the Gaza Strip, US Vice-President Dick Cheney said Sunday.
'They didn't seek clearance or approval from us, certainly,' Cheney told US television broadcaster CBC in an interview. The Pentagon earlier said Washington had been informed of the military action.
US Senate majority leader Harry Reid - a Democrat senator - meanwhile showed solidarity with Israel. Hamas was an terrorist organization that threatened the Jewish state with rocket attacks, he told CBS.
